CA's accelerated certification program offers project teams an experience of total immersion in an implementation simulation without distractions so they will emerge with thorough knowledge of Clarity.  The Clarity Training camp includes a technical track, functional track and project manager track.

Each track includes instructor-led courses, exercises to enforce learning and a mock implementation via a simulated customer implementation scenario.  Our world-class instructors have extensive real-world experience which is reflected in the courses they teach.  Upon completion of this program and the assessment, attendees are awarded Clarity Certification.

A typical camp lasts three weeks, which will include pre-requisite web based training, instructor led training, small group mock implementation and a certification exam.

Functional/Project Manager Track 
The following topics are covered in the Functional and Project Manager tracks:

  • Project Management, Resource Management, Time and Fundamentals WBT Reviews
  • Workbench
  • Microsoft Project Interface
  • Security
  • Partitioning
  • Demand Management
  • Financial Management
  • Business Processes (Workflow)
  • Object Configuration via Studio
  • Portfolio Management
  • Risk, Issue and Change Management
  • Financial Planning (Budgets and Forecasts)
  • Capacity Planning
  • Clarity's Project Management Methodology – the U Method

Each topic will be covered by an instructor while students follow along on their own computer.  Each section also contains review exercises and Q&A to help reinforce the learning.

In addition to these structured training sessions, the Functional and Project Manager tracks will spend 40-50% of their time participating in a Mock Implementation that allows the students to meld their classroom learning with a mock “real-life” implementation.  This mock will allow small teams of students to configure a blank Clarity system to meet the needs of a fictional organization with pre-defined criteria.  This supplements the classroom learning with hands-on learning sessions.

Technical Track
The following topics are covered in the Technical Track:

  • Installations
  • Configuration
  • Upgrades
  • Fix Packs
  • Product Architecture Stack
  • Data Model
  • XOG
  • Datamart
  • Reporting
  • Clarity Studio
  • Objects
  • Portlets and Portlet Pages
  • Queries
  • Menus

Each topic will be covered by an instructor while students follow along on their own computer.  Each section also contains review exercises and Q&A to help reinforce the learning.

In addition to these structured training sessions, the Technical track will spend approximately 30% of their time participating in a Mock Implementation that allows the students to meld their classroom learning with a mock “real-life” implementation.  This mock will allow small teams of students to configure a blank Clarity system to meet the needs of a fictional organization with pre-defined criteria.  This supplements the classroom learning with hands-on learning sessions.
